Short Skirts is made up of three female Australian comics, who met in Melbourne,
Australia.
Halley Metcalfe has performed regularly at The
Melbourne International Comedy Festival. This
year, her 2009 show was entitled My Two Cents, a stand-up show about respecting and
laughing with the elderly. Easy-going and
effervescent, Melbourne newspaper The Age described Halley, "Metcalfe's greatest strength is her easy relationship
with the audience. She's instantly likeable."
Shannon
Woodford is a Raw Comedy 2009 Competition National Finalist, which was recorded for
national television. Shannon performs as
different characters. Her character as the
quirky, nervous, some may say loser girl, won her her place in the finals of
Raw Comedy at The Melbourne Town Hall. Shannon
is also a singer, and has previously performed at The Melbourne International Comedy
Festival in her cabaret show.
Marie
Connolly is new to comedy, although she is the oldest of the three comediennes. She dabbled in comedy many years ago in London
before running off to France to learn how to ski, before finally surrendering to her fear
of heights and speed. Marie is a Raw Comedy
2009 Competition State Finalist. Marie also
performed in The Melbourne 2009 International Comedy Festival as MC for a show entitled,
Bollocks Without Borders. Shes charming
and irresistible, even she says so herself.
The
girls have decided to join forces and come to Edinburgh as Short Skirts. They will showcase their very different styles and
skills in a 40 minute fun and friendly showcase where each comic will have 12 minutes
each, to have some fun, and make people laugh. |
